Is my alarm screwed up?

I gotten camry se v6 yesterday with factory alarm installed. The blue light continue flashing even when driving. Is my alarm screwed up? I am assuming that the light supposed to flash only when it's armed and not all the time.? Am i correct in my assumption?

My alarm light is red, not blue, but I have an 07 so perhaps things there have changed. Mine will flash when the engine is off and parked, even if the alarm is not set. Nothing flashes when the car is running and in motion. Think I would ask the dealer about this one. A bit of a distraction, huh?

I swapped out my '07 to a blue light.

The light is supposed to go off when the cabin light comes on, the door is open, or the engine is running.

I would take it back to the dealer and make sure that the settings on the alarm is set up.

Dealer did not correctly disconnect dealer alarm and it basically reason why it was flashing. Now it's working okay.
